Golden, Extra Fluffy Pancakes
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 10 Minutes
Cook Time: 15 Minutes
Ready In: 25 Minutes
Servings: 8

Ingredients:
1 1/4 cups flour
2 1/2 tablespoons sugar
3/4 teaspoon salt
2 teaspoons baking powder
1 egg
1 1/3 cups milk
3 tablespoons oil
Directions:
1. In a small bowl, whisk milk, egg, and oil together.
2. In a larger bowl, combine all dry ingredients.
3. Slowly add liquid mixture to dry mixture and whisk well.
4. Spray large frying pan with cooking spray, and heat to medium heat.
5. Wait until pan gets nice and hot.
6. Make pancakes whatever size you wish- allowing top to form bubbles before turning over.
7. Cook until both sides are golden brown.
8. These can be frozen and toasted in the toaster to be reheated.
9. They are wonderful reheated!
10. Serve with maple syrup, or whatever you wish to put on your pancakes!
